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Census
- Census domain permanently redirects to Fivetran (301 redirect)
- Exact per-tier pricing not listed; customers directed to contact sales or request quotes
- Annual contracts offer up to 22% savings but discount terms not detailed
- Usage rates vary by connection type; pricing examples show variance ($17–$202 for different sources)
UiPath
- The Basic plan from $25 per month caps the tenant at 5 Basic users, 5 Plus users, 1 Pro user and 2 unattended robots
- Basic tenants are hosted only in the European region
- Only the Basic tier carries a published price; Standard and Enterprise require contacting sales
- Self healing automation, process simulation, Elastic Robot Orchestration, bring your own encryption keys and dedicated deployments are Enterprise only
- Agent capability is limited on Basic and requires Standard or Enterprise
- Extra unattended robots are purchased separately on top of the plan

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Census: What happened to Census.com?
Census (formerly getcensus.com) has been acquired by Fivetran. The domain permanently redirects (301) to fivetran.com. Census functionality is now part of Fivetran's data platform.
SourceUiPath: How much does UiPath cost?
UiPath Automation Cloud Basic starts at $25/month for individuals and small teams. Standard and Enterprise tiers require contacting sales for custom pricing based on organizational needs.
SourceCensus: How much does Fivetran (formerly Census) cost?
Fivetran uses usage-based pricing. Free tier includes 500,000 monthly active rows (MAR) for connections, 3,500 MAR for activations, and 5,000 monthly model runs for transformations. Paid pricing depends on usage; example: Facebook Ads with 34,479 MAR costs $17.23/month; Snowflake-to-Salesforce with 12,007 MAR costs $202.01/month.
SourceUiPath: What are the limitations of UiPath's Basic tier?
The Basic tier at $25/month is limited to building and running basic personal automations at limited scale, with European region hosting only and bronze-level support. Standard and Enterprise tiers remove these limits.
SourceCensus: Do Fivetran/Census offer discounts for annual commitments?
Yes, annual contracts offer up to 22% savings versus monthly pricing. Additional discounts are available for nonprofits, startups, and specific use cases.
SourceUiPath: Does UiPath charge for users and robots separately?
UiPath's pricing tiers include base costs, but users, robots, and agents may require additional purchases beyond the tier pricing, depending on organizational requirements.
